How Routine Maintenance Enhances Your Vehicle's Fuel Economy

Routine maintenance plays a crucial role in improving a vehicle's fuel efficiency. Regular upkeep, such as oil changes and air filter replacements, makes certain the engine performs optimally. A properly lubricated engine minimizes friction, allowing for better fuel combustion. Additionally, checking tire pressure and alignment is crucial; under-inflated or poorly aligned tires can boost rolling resistance, contributing to higher fuel consumption.

Furthermore, regular servicing includes examinations of fuel injectors and exhaust systems, which can considerably impact performance. Clean fuel injectors ensure efficient fuel delivery, while a properly functioning exhaust system prevents back pressure that can hinder engine efficiency.

Furthermore, mechanics routinely spot and correct minor troubles before they expand, confirming that all components function harmoniously. In the end, routine maintenance not only increases the lifespan of the vehicle but also boosts fuel efficiency, leading to an overall enhanced driving experience.

How Often Should You Arrange Auto Repairs?

Although many automobile owners could overlook the value of scheduling auto repairs, doing so at regular intervals is crucial for preserving a vehicle's health and longevity. Commonly, it is suggested to schedule maintenance checks every 5,000 to 7,500 miles, based on the vehicle's make and model. This frequency allows mechanics to discover potential issues before they develop into major problems.

In addition to mileage-based intervals, vehicle owners should also be mindful of seasonal changes, as extreme temperatures can affect engine performance and tire conditions. Regular inspections should include oil changes, brake checks, and tire rotations. Additionally, specific components, such as belts and hoses, may demand attention based on the manufacturer's recommendations.

How Do I Know When My Car Needs Immediate Repair?

Warning signs that show a car needs immediate repair include odd noises, warning lights on the dashboard, smoke or uncommon odors, fluid leaks, reduced braking performance, and difficulty starting the engine. Prompt attention can prevent further damage.

Are There Specific Maintenance Tasks I Can Do at Home?

Individuals can indeed carry out basic maintenance tasks at home, such as inspecting tire pressure, switching out engine oil, replacing air filters, and examining brake pads. These actions help guarantee vehicle performance and can stop more serious issues.
